Kunmyaunggyi in the region of Bago is located in Myanmar - some 135 mi or ( 218 km ) South of Nay Pyi Taw , the country's capital city .

Bago District

Bago District is a district of the Bago Division in central Burma (Myanmar). The capital lies at Bago.

1930 Pyu earthquake

The 1930 Pyu earthquake occurred on December 3, 1930 at 18:51 UTC . The epicenter was located north to Bago, Burma, then part of British India. The magnitude of the earthquake was put at Mw 7.3, or Ms 7.3. Before the earthquake, a tremor occurred at 16:36 UTC, and its shaking was felt much milder in Yangon. 36 deaths were reported in the earthquake. The earthquake caused severe damage to Pyu, about 130 km north of Bago. Many of the masonry buildings in Pyu were wrecked.
